They are basically two types of links: reciprocal and non-reciprocal.
Reciprocal links are links based upon an informal agreement between
site owners to display each other's links on each one. The agreement
will last as long as each one continues to reciprocate or return
the favor of the link. It can be a week, a month or a year.
There are ways to do a reciprocal link and they are as follows:
- Web
Rings - are small group of sites that revolves around a certain
button or icon displayed on each participating sites. Each one
takes turn randomly in displaying a link from different sites.
By this way you are able to get an exposure right from your same

Send individual emails, not mass mails. I won't exchange links with
sites that sends out an email containing a header: Hello, Fellow webmaster
or one that has a mail extractor signature. I need someone on that
same category. If someone doesn't take his time in writing me a customized
email then it's not that important.
- Target
I need competitors that will become co-op sites with me. I know
that I've gathered everything essential to the web but there are
sites out there that have gathered even more so I need to exchange
links with them to complement my site. Don't be afraid to lose
your visitors, if your content isn't good enough to get them to
return. You never really "had" them in the first place.

- Dedicate
a place for all links.
Not unless you want to fill up whole first page with links and
exceed that 24K ideal file size, you can have a whole page of
links that will accommodate all of them. Aside from your FFA page,
create a page for them complete with categories and description.
Tell them politely that their link will go to this special page
just for them. For example, I have FFA page, Merchant Links, and
Premium Links. Premium Links section is the page intended for
reciprocal link.
- Don't
associate with bad sites.
Protect your reputation online and do exchange links with the
same category as your site. If you exchange links with someone
different from yours, you might end up getting customers that
will be dissatisfied with your page. However, you can still accommodate
them in your "Web Directory" or "FFA" page.
